Profile

Xiaohu Tang received the B.S. degree in applied mathematics from Northwest Poly- technic University, Xi’an, China, in 1992, the M.S. degree in applied mathematics from Sichuan Univer- sity, Chengdu, China, in 1995, and the Ph.D. degree in electronic engineering from Southwest Jiaotong University, Chengdu, in 2001.


From 2003 to 2004, he was a Research Associate with the Department of Electrical and Electronic Engineering, Hong Kong University of Science and Technology. From 2007 to 2008, he was a VisitingProfessor with the University of Ulm, Germany. Since 2001, he has been with the School of Information Science and Technology, Southwest Jiaotong University, where he is currently a Professor. His research interests include coding theory, network security, distributed storage, and information process- ing for big data.


Dr. Tang was a recipient of the National Excellent Doctoral Dissertation Award, China, in 2003, the Humboldt Research Fellowship, Germany, in 2007, and the Outstanding Young Scientist Award by NSFC, China, in 2013. He served as Associate Editors for several journals including, the IEEE TRANSACTIONS ON INFORMATION THEORY and IEICE Transactions on Fundamentals, and served on a number of technical program committees of conferences.
